KENDRA BALLIET ORGANIST JAMES ROSS JONATHAN HELMREICH - TROMBONE Prelude - Simple Gifts - Lloyd Conley (Jim Ross-piano, Jonathan Helmreich-trombone) Welcome & Announcements *Call to Worship Pastor: Beloved, we gather today as inheritors of faith in God’s salvific work, a faith handed down to us over generations that we claim and proclaim today in this community. People: By faith, we follow God’s call as we journey toward a better country. Pastor: By faith, our grandparents, parents, aunts, uncles, neighbors, and friends shared God’s love with us, a love that longs to draw us all as members of the Body of Christ. People: By faith, we follow God’s call as we journey toward a better country. Pastor: By faith, we remember the story today, the story of God’s desire for all creation to be reconciled to God and one another. People: By faith, we follow God’s call as we journey toward a better country. Pastor: By faith, we carry the faith forward, building a community of belonging, provision, and care as we journey with God toward a better country. People: By faith, we gather to nourish and encourage one another on the journey toward a better country as we build God’s already-but-not-yet kingdom here and now. Amen. * Opening Hymn – “To God Be the Glory” #98 ** Prayer of Confession God of Abraham and Sarah, God of Jesus Christ, God of our mothers and fathers, you are a God who acts in history. Yet we confess that we are too busy with our own lives to perceive you at work in our time. We fall into fear and despair about our troubled world, as if you had no care for us. Forgive our lack of faith and help us to join you as you labor to bring new life on earth; in the name of Jesus Christ, we pray.
